Apoquel Information
Apoquel (Oclacitinib) is used to control itching associated with allergic dermatitis from fleas, food, or contact allergens in dogs. It provides rapid relief, often starting to relieve the itch within 4 hours. Janus Kinase (JAK) inhibitors like Oclactinib selectively inhibit Janus Kinase (JAK) enzymes, particularly JAK1, which play a central role in the signaling of cytokines involved in itch and inflammation. By blocking these signals, Apoquel rapidly reduces itching and inflammation associated with allergic skin conditions.
Apoquel Side Effects
The most common side effects of Apoquel may include vomiting, diarrhea, lethargy, increased thirst, and appetite loss. Call your veterinarian right away if you have any of the serious side effects, such as:
• Respiratory infections;
• Signs of an allergic reaction, such as severe vomiting, difficulty breathing, or facial swelling;
• Skin infections
Apoquel Precautions
Do not use Apoquel if your pet is allergic to Oclactinib or other ingredients in this medication. Before you start administering this medication, tell your veterinarian about your dog’s medical history, including if it has serious infections, immunosuppression, is pregnant or breeding, or is lactating. Tell your veterinarian about all your dog’s medications, including prescription, OTC, herbal supplements, and vitamins. There may be a drug interaction between Apoquel and other medications, such as antibiotics, corticosteroids, cyclosporine, and antiparasitic agents. The safety and effectiveness of Apoquel in pregnant, breeding, or lactating dogs have not been established. Do not administer this medicine to your pet without talking to your veterinarian.
Use this medicine exactly as prescribed by your veterinarian. Apoquel comes as tablets and chewable tablets. Administer this medicine orally with or without food. Avoid ingestion, inhalation, or direct contact with your skin or eyes. Pregnant or nursing women should avoid handling Apoquel tablets. Wash your hands thoroughly after administering the drug to your dog. Dogs on long-term Apoquel therapy should have regular blood work to monitor immune and liver function. Always inform your vet if your dog develops new lumps, infections, or unusual fatigue during treatment. Store Apoquel at room temperature, away from moisture and heat. Keep all medicines out of reach of children.
